Deutschland - The former Russian President Dmitri Medvedev has expressed sharp criticism of the classification of the alternative for Germany (AfD) as secured right -wing extremist. In a contribution on the social network X, Medwedew described the decision as "strong" and noticed that the big parties in Germany, such as the CDU/CSU and the SPD, consider everything to be extremist, which achieves better survey values than it. Russia has been maintaining connections to the AfD and other right -wing parties in Europe for several years, which are often represented by Russia -friendly positions.
In addition, the Federal Office for the Protection of the Constitution in Germany found that the AfD was classified as secured after several years of examination. This classification takes place after intensive and extensive expert examinations, in which statements in the Bundestag election campaign and before state elections in East Germany were also taken into account. Previously, the party had only been viewed as a right -wing extremist suspicion. Individual associations and the youth organization Junge Alternative have already been observed as secured right -wing extremist.political reactions and assessments
After the classification, AfD Federal Chairman Alice Weidel and Tino Chrupalla expressed that this was a "severe blow against German democracy". They criticized the classification as "in terms of content completely nonsense" and suspect that it was a political decision. The AfD plans to legally defend itself against the classification and still sees itself as an advocate of democratic values.
Interior Minister Nancy Faeser, on the other hand, emphasized the independence of the protection of the constitution and explained that it was his clear legal mandate to act against extremism. The results of the current examination are documented in a comprehensive 1,100-page report.
right -wing extremism in Germany
The assessments of the protection of the constitution are against the background of increasing right -wing extremist activities in Germany. According to current reports, there are 40,600 people with right -wing extremist potential, which corresponds to an increase of 1,800 people compared to the previous year. In particular, the number of right -wing extremist violent acts has increased. In 2023, a total of 1,148 acts of violence were recorded, which represents an increase of 13% compared to the previous year. The physical injury offenses with xenophobic background have also risen to 874 cases.
Another concern for concern is shown by right -wing extremist demonstrations that have reached a maximum of 367 meetings in 2023. These figures make it clear that right -wing extremists use crises to spread their own narratives, especially in the context of migration and asylum. The development from 2022 to 2023 indicates an increasing problem, which is also reinforced by right -wing extremist music events and the spread of extremist ideologies.
